Silver Party County Ticket Declared For State Officials

The Silver Party nominates a full county slate led by State Senator A Livingston and Assemblymen H R Logan M W Smith with Wylie for Co E. Wylie. William Kinney is named Sheriff and George W Cowing for Clerk and Treasurer. Henry Dieterich runs for Auditor and Recorder with Geo W Keith as District Attorney. Edmund James seeks long term Commissioner and James Easton short term Commissioner. W H Stone is Justice of the Peace and Eugene Mara Constable.

Platform Pledges and Endorsements By Silver Party

The platform endorses state party principles and Francis G. Newlands for U S Senator. It supports labor organization rights, limits on state land purchase interest rates, water storage reservoirs for irrigation, public road improvements, timber cutting regulations to protect watersheds, and economical county administration praise for current Silver party officials.

Capitol Commissioners Seek Bids for Nut Pine Wood

The Board of Capitol Commissioners invites sealed bids for 50 cords of nut pine wood cut to 16 inch lengths and stored in the Capitol basement under supervision. Bids due by noon October 2 1962 and opening at 2 pm the same day. Wood to be delivered by October 15 1902. The Board may reject any or all bids. Address Clerk of Board W R Davis Carson City Nevada.
